Indisputably is an adverb.
The adverb is an invariable part of the sentence that can change, explain or simplify a verb or another adverb.

WHAT DOES INDISPUTABLY MEAN IN ENGLISH?

Definition of indisputably in the English dictionary

The definition of indisputably in the dictionary is in a way that is beyond doubt; in a way that is not open to question.
